Davido Takes Centre Stage in FIFA’s Three-Nation World Cup Celebration

Global anticipation for the 2026 FIFA World Cup continues to gather momentum as FIFA has unveiled a major entertainment programme for its countdown concert series, with Nigerian music sensation Davido confirmed as one of the headline performers for a marquee event in Los Angeles.

The Fédération Internationale de Football Association (FIFA) announced on Tuesday that Nigerian award-winning artiste David Adeleke, popularly known as Davido, is scheduled to perform at the Los Angeles leg of the FIFA World Cup 2026 Countdown Concert series on Wednesday, June 10.

According to a statement issued by FIFA, the Los Angeles concert will also feature Major Lazer, the globally renowned music project led by Diplo, while additional performers are expected to be unveiled in the coming weeks.

The concert forms part of a groundbreaking series of synchronised live performances that will be staged simultaneously across the three host nations of the 2026 FIFA World Cup — Canada, Mexico and the United States — as excitement builds ahead of the tournament.

The Los Angeles edition of the event will take place at the Crypto.com Arena. Gates are expected to open at 5:00 p.m. PT, while the live broadcast is scheduled to begin at 6:00 p.m. PT.

In addition to the performances in Los Angeles, live shows from Mexico City and Toronto will be streamed in real time, linking fans across the three host countries in a shared celebration of football, music and cultural diversity.

FIFA World Cup 2026 Chief Tournament Officer for the USA, Manolo Zubiria, described the concert series as a celebration of the passion, unity, and cultural bonds that define the World Cup experience.

He noted that with the opening match just two days away, Los Angeles one of the world's foremost entertainment capitals would serve as the perfect backdrop for an unforgettable night of music, football, and global celebration.

Tickets for the event will become available from Wednesday, June 3, at 10:00 a.m. PST. FIFA also disclosed that the concert will be broadcast worldwide through its digital platforms, while an exclusive livestream will be available on the FIFA World Cup social media page.

Fans who are unable to watch the event live will have another opportunity to relive the experience, as full concert recordings and exclusive behind-the-scenes footage will be released the following day through FIFA’s video-on-demand service, VuMe Live.
